Filing 4 ORDER TRANSFERRING ACTION TO THE NORTHERN DISTRICT OF INDIANA, HAMMOND DIVISION - Plaintiff Frank Dowell's complaint asserts claims against the City of Lafayette, the Lafayette Police Department (LPD), and two LPD officers based on an incident that allegedly occurred in Lafayette, Indiana. Lafayette is in Tippecanoe County, which is in the Northern District of Indiana. See 28 U.S.C. 94(a)(3). Mr. Dowell's complaint indicates that all the defendants reside, and all the events giving rise to his claims occurred, in the Northern District of Indiana. Therefore, pursuant to 28 U.S.C. 1391(b) and 1404, this action is now transferred to the United States District Court for the Northern District of Indiana, Hammond Division, at Lafayette, Indiana. The clerk is directed to terminate Mr. Dowell's motion for leave to proceed in forma pauperis, dkt. #2 , on the docket. (See Order). Copy to plaintiff via US Mail. Signed by Judge Jane Magnus-Stinson on 11/19/2018.(APD) |
